The Laundromat industry, which began in the 1930s in Fort Worth, Texas, has evolved into a $5 billion sector with approximately 35,000 businesses operating across the United States. It is characterized by small business ownership, as traditional economies of scale do not apply in this unique market.
This site provides essential information for potential laundromat operators, covering topics such as evaluating locations, existing operations, equipment suppliers, and general store management. With its roots in the introduction of electric washers and dryers, the industry continues to adapt and thrive in modern times.
